みんなに優しく、解りやすくをモットーに開設しています。 以下のルールを守りみんなで助け合いましょう。
1.ファイルメーカーで解らない事があればここで質問して下さい。 何方でも、ご質問・ご回答お願いします。 (優しく回答しましょう)
You are not logged in.
Pages: 1
windows7 FM11 → FM14
FM11を使用している際は,
jpegファイル(約500)の管理方法として,オブジェクトフィールドにファイル参照挿入していました.
[1ファイル,1レコード,保管先は"D:\FileMaker"]
FM14を購入,
パソコンの容量が厳しくなってきたので,
ファイル保管先を外付けHD (F:\FileMaker) に変更したいと考えています.
どのように移行するのが効率的でしょうか?
Offline
画像のオリジナルのファイル名のフィールドがありますか?
無かったらGetAsText(オブジェクトフィールド)という結果がテキストの
計算フィールドを作って、その内容を参考にして計算で取り出す。
全レコードを表示してオブジェクトフィールドを空白で全置換。
新保管先に全画像をコピーする。
レコードのインポートでフォルダを選択し、新保管先フォルダを指定。
参照インポートにして、対象レコードで一致するレコードを更新にして
ファイル名を照合して上書きインポートする。
全画像ファイルが1フォルダに入っているのが条件と思います。
複数フォルダに入っているケースは分かりません。
間違うといけないのでコピーファイルで試してね。
私は参照保存の方が便利と思ったことが無いので外部保存にしていますが。
Offline
Fドライブにファイルをコピーした上で、ドライブレター「F」を「D」に変更する、という手もなくはないかな?
(「D」は当然事前に「G」やら「H」やらに変更しておく)
ドライブレターの変更が、FileMaker以外へ与える影響次第。
オブジェクトフィールドを計算式
Substitute ( オブジェクトフィールド ; "D:\" ; "F:\" )
で全置換する。
でもいいのでは。
Offline
う、全置換が簡単そう。
Offline
一旦テキスト化することばかり考えていました.
チボ様のオブジェクトフィールド全置換で対応しました.
今後は外部保存も検討しようと思います.
ありがとうございました.
Offline
顧客データの「カナ」テキストフィールドを間違ってグローバルフィールドにチェックして変更してしまいました。
結果、入力しているフリガナが全て消えてしまいました。
あわててテキストフィールドに戻したのですが、消えた入力データは回復しません。
何か、元に戻す方法がありませんか。
サーバーのバックアップデータを作業前に戻せばデータも戻るのでしょうか?
教えてください。
Offline
Pages: 1
[ Generated in 0.022 seconds, 9 queries executed - Memory usage: 509.16 KiB (Peak: 515.97 KiB) ]